# Slimtide client setup — image slimming service.
# Plugins submit a base image digest; Slimtide strips unused layers,
# dead locales, and build caches, then returns a minimized digest.
# Do not submit images over 4 GB; they get rejected, not queued.
# Results are cached 24h per digest, so repeat calls are cheap.
# All calls go through the internal Hullpress gateway and must be
# authenticated. Initialize the client with the key below.

app token of fajop-fahif = qvz4-AnML

☐ Step 7 — Before rotating the signing key, verify the session-token refresh bug (TKT-Marwick) is patched on all Fennelgate gateways; stale tokens will fail validation mid-ceremony otherwise. On-call confirms the refresh daemon version, then proceeds to unlock the ceremony workstation. Enter the recovery passphrase exactly as written below.

strongbox words: gilmir-briion-oliok-eliion

Quick heads-up on Pinwheel UI versioning: we cut a minor release every sprint, and anything touching component props needs a changeset file in the PR. No changeset, no merge — the bot will nag you. Majors are rare and go through the design council first. The full policy, with examples of what counts as breaking, lives on the internal page below.

wiki page, bahip-yahip: https://grafana.qirvanlabs.corp/browse/display/projects/cc3a1b9dbfc9

Nice work on the Foghorn alert deduplicator! One thing for the support folks reading along: the dedup window and suppression caps are intentional, not bugs. If someone complains about a "missing" page, it was probably collapsed into an earlier one within the window. Before escalating, check these values against what the customer expects. I've pasted the current tuning constants here for quick reference.

constants for haduf-fawef:
BUDGETS = {
    "julok": 271,
    "gilath": 386,
    "ralius": 372,
    "holael": 458,
    "wenir": 392,
}

Subject: Tax cache on-call notes

Welcome to the Ledgerline rotation. The tax-rate lookup cache in Rateforge evicts every six hours; if jurisdiction lookups spike, check eviction churn before restarting anything. Stale entries self-heal, so resist manual flushes unless finance escalates. Page Priya only for sustained misses over ten minutes. Full cache procedures and dashboards are documented here:

operations page: https://confluence.lumiclabs.internal/projects/display/browse/projects/b6be